JAV高级程序设计模拟卷.docVIP

  • 8
  • 0
  • 约7.1万字
  • 约 24页
  • 2017-06-13 发布于河南
  • 举报
JAV高级程序设计模拟卷

郑州大学软件技术学院《JAVA程序设计》课程试题 2009-2010学年第二学期(模拟卷) (适用专业:********** 考试时间:120分钟) 题号 一 二 三 四 五 六 七 总分 分数 注意:请将所有答案写在答题纸上。 合分人: 复查人: 一、单项选择:(每题2分,共40分) 分数 评卷人 1、class 和.java 文件的含义分别是: A、Java 字节码文件和源文件; B、Java 可执行文件和源文件; C、Java 源文件和字节码文件; D、Java 字节码文件和Java 平台配置文件; 2、关于超类和子类,下列说法不正确的是: A、子类的对象可以视为其超类的对象 B、包含子类对象的引用的超类类型变量会调用超类方法 C、变量可以调用的方法必须是该变量类型的成员 D、将超类对象的引用赋值给子类类型的变量会产生编译错误 3、抽象类的子类还是抽象类吗? A、不是抽象类 B、如果子类实现了某个抽象方法,则不再是抽象类 C、还是抽象类 D、如果子类实现了所有的抽象方法,则不再是抽象类 4、以下关于接口的陈述哪个是错误的? A、接口中定义的方法全是public和abstract的 B、接口中定义的变量均为public static final的 C、接口中定义的方法的修饰符abstract可以省略 D、接口中可以包含构造函数 5、如果你不希望一个类被继承,则在说明它时需使用哪个修饰符? A、public B、缺省 C、final D、protected 6、在绘制简单图形或字符串时,以下哪个可以将颜色正确设置为红色: A、g.setColor(Color); B、g.setColor(255,0,0); C、g.setColor(new Color(1,0,0)); D、g.setColor(new Color(1.0f,0.0f.,0.0f)); 7、以下各项中不属于事件处理范畴的是: A、用户点击菜单中的某项 B、用户关闭图形界面程序 C、修改文本标签中的文字 D、用户点击按钮 8、你可使用下面哪组代码在一个的按钮(JButton)组件上显示图象( Display.gif): A、Icon iImage = Display.gif; JButton btn = new JButton(iImage); B、JButton btn = new JButton(Display.gif); C、Icon iImage = new ImageIcon(Display.gif); JButton btn = new JButton(iImage); D、Icon iImage = new Icon(Display.gif); JButton btn = new JButton(iImage); 9、下面哪个方法可用来获知发生事件(event)的组件(component)? A、actionPerformed() B、getSource() C、super() D、getContentPane() 10、以下说法正确的是: A、任何组件都可成为事件源 B、不同的组件不可能产生相同类型的事件 C、不同的事件只能由特定的实现该种事件监听接口和事件处理方法的类来处理 D、事件监听器对象只需要被创建,无须注册给某个组件,就可以响应该组件产生的事件 11、用户在下拉列表(JComboBox)的选项中选中某个选项时产生的事件类型是: A、 ItemEvent B、ActionEvent C、ListSelectionEvent D、FocusEvent 12、一个窗体的内容面板(通过getContentPane()获得)的缺省布局管理器是什么: A、BorderLayout B、GridLayout C、CardLayout D、FlowLayout 13、以下异常中,不属于“不受控异常”的是: A、IndexoutofBoundsException 越界异常 B、IOException I/O异常 C、ArithmeticException 算术异常 D、NullPointerException 使用未初始化的引用变量 14、有哪些方法创建线程: A、只能通过实现Runnable 接口来得到线程类 B、只能由thread 类派生而得到线程类 C、继承thread 类或者实现Runnable 接口 D、将thread 对象作为自定义类的一个成员变量 1

文档评论(0)

1亿VIP精品文档

相关文档